Catherine Deneuve is a French actress, model, producer, and businesswoman. She gained recognition for her portrayal of icy, mysterious beauties. Her accolades include a César Award for Best Actress for Le Dernier Métro (1980) and Indochine (1992), as well as nominations for an Academy Award, a British Academy Film Award, and a European Film Award.

Impact of Key Roles and Films

Catherine Deneuve's career is marked by several iconic roles that have significantly impacted her net worth:

  • Belle de Jour (1967): This film, directed by Luis Buñuel, was a critical and commercial success, solidifying Deneuve's status as an international star.
  • The Umbrellas of Cherbourg (1964): A Palme d'Or winner at Cannes, this musical romantic drama boosted her early career and remains one of her most famous roles.
  • Indochine (1992): Her performance in this film earned her a César Award and an Academy Award nomination, further enhancing her reputation and marketability.
